The actuators NE can be used as an efficient 90 ° electric actuator for the actuation of butterfly valves and ball valves in OPEN-CLOSE operation. The self-locking worm gear ensures precise positioning.
All NE-actuators have a solid and waterproof body, thermical overload protection (only 230V AC) and a heating device preventing condensation to ensure high durability. In addition, all actuator with a torque of 150Nm and above have special torque switches for OPEN and CLOSE rotation direction to prevent against overload.
All standard NE-actuators are equipped with 2 additional limit switches, an optical position indicator and a manual override by means of a hand wheel, which is disengaged in normal operation and does not rotate. The optical position indicator protected under a glass cap on top of the body.
Because of these characteristics this actuator will be suited for demanding tasks, e.g. in:
Energy
Chemical industry
Water/Wastewater
Others
The actuator NE are equipped with mounting pad according to DIN ISO 5211 for a safe and functional mounting to industrial valves. A generously dimensioned output shaft ensures a secure transmission of the rotation torque to the valve. Two internal threads for cable glands enable electrical connection with separate cables for power supply and control.
